This project is maintained by xerial
N=4のとき、B=2 N=9のとき、B=4
N x N のボードを用意する。ArrayのArray(board[row][col]
)を作る
上の図と同じ問題データ。スペースは空のマスを表す。
3 21
2
12
1 43
以下の拡張をするためのpull requestを作成しよう。
例えば。。。
4x4の新しい問題を追加
$ ruby sudoku.rb 4x4.txt
ARGV[0]
に4x4.txt
の値が代入されている。9x9の問題を追加
9x9の大きなボードに拡張
- B
を変更できるようにする
board.clone
とする